K 10 svn:author V 7 davidxu K 8 svn:date V 27 2012-02-01T02:53:06.033038Z K 7 svn:log V 675 If multiple threads call kevent() to get AIO events on same kqueue fd, it is possible that a single AIO event will be reported to multiple threads, it is not threading friendly, and the existing API can not control this behavior. Allocate a kevent flags field sigev_notify_kevent_flags for AIO event notification in sigevent, and allow user to pass EV_CLEAR, EV_DISPATCH or EV_ONESHOT to AIO kernel code, user can control whether the event should be cleared once it is retrieved by a thread. This change should be comptaible with existing application, because the field should have already been zero-filled, and no additional action will be taken by kernel. PR: kern/156567 END
